A separate hint track is used to include streaming information in the file. ![]() Most kinds of data can be embedded in MPEG-4 Part 14 files through private streams. Like most modern container formats, it allows streaming over the Internet. MPEG-4 Part 14 or MP4 is a digital multimedia format most commonly used to store video and audio and store other data such as subtitles and still images. It is by far the most commonly used format for the recording, compressing, and distributing of video content, used by 91% of video industry developers as of September 2019. H.264 is a video compression standard based on block-oriented, motion-compensated coding. International Organization for Standardization
